Can agency staff be Tuped over to a new employer? Said staff do have a contract as they were Tuped once before but is the new employer legally obliged to Tupe them over?

Usually, agency staff are not included in a TUPE transfer as there is no employment contract with the transferor, only with the agency supplying them the staff. However your second sentence suggests that there may be a complication with that usual scenario. What does the transferring employer say is the situation?0

As agency staff you could not legally have been TUPE'd. The agency may have retained the contract with the new employer, enabling you to carry on working, but that is not a TUPE. Your employer is the agency - not the client. TUPE roghts apply to the employer's emplyees - not agency staff.0

Yes that's assuming they are actually agency staff. The point is that they might think they're agency staff, but the relationship may well have changed since it started, especially as the OP says they 'have a contract' and have been 'TUPEd once before'! Clearly that can't happen if they are pure agency staff, but why do they think it has happened? That needs to be clarified. If it is just that the new employer took up a similar or identical contract with the agency, then of course you are correct, but there are other possibilities. So the precise relationship needs to be looked at rather than just accpeting the label that has been given.0
